We’re excited to announce the details for our Gig Buddies Sydney Christmas party.


Come and join your fellow buddies as we head to The Soda Factory on Saturday 8 December.

Tickets, costing $35 each, can be purchased via the Gig Buddies Sydney online shop. To buy yours click here.

The celebrations get under way at 7pm and we’ll be partying until late. The Soda Factory is located on Wentworth Avenue, a short stroll from Museum Train Station (see map below).


Please note, the price of ticket covers food only. On the night we’ll be served hotdogs along with cheeseburger, brisket and vegetarian sliders.

We can’t wait to see as many buddies as possible for our final social shindig for 2018.
